Tips for First-Time Home Purchasers
While commencing on the journey of homeownership can be challenging, first-time home customers can navigate the procedure with cautious planning and informed decisions. Recognizing the local genuine estate market is vital; research study neighborhoods to identify what fits their way of life and budget plan. Developing a reasonable budget plan, consisting of home mortgage payments, maintenance expenses, and real estate tax, prevents economic stress later. Pre-approval for a mortgage helps buyers know their limitations and improves their trustworthiness when making offers.
Furthermore, working with a well-informed real estate representative can supply useful insights and enhance the acquiring procedure. Purchasers need to additionally prioritize their requirements versus wants, producing a checklist of necessary attributes in a home. Conducting go right here comprehensive examinations and due persistance can discover possible problems prior to wrapping up a purchase. By complying with these tips, newbie home purchasers can approach the marketplace with confidence, making informed choices that lead to effective homeownership.

What Are Common Closing Costs When Getting a Home?
Typical closing prices when purchasing a home include lending origination charges, assessment costs, title insurance, escrow charges, and residential property tax obligations. Customers ought to spending plan for these costs, which commonly vary from 2% to 5% of the purchase cost.
